This is one very impressive quaint property inside and out. Pride of ownership shows everywhere. Expansive 130x 135 yard this is beautifully manicured. Immaculate 2 car garage that is insulated, built in 1999. A nice shed for your lawn equipment and and "extra" fun shed to0! Make it what you want. Everything is super clean. The back yard leads down a path to some apple trees and berry bushes. There is also a spring on the property! Inside you will appreciated the enclosed porch to detour the cold coming in and provide a place for outdoor gear. Nice bright kitchen with a 5' x 6' pantry off the side. A formal dining room and living room that are nice and open. And what will be everyone's favorite, an 3 season room off the front. Upstairs you will find the 3 bedrooms and full bathroom. All original wood work and hardwood floors if you care to bring them back to life. The laundry is in the basement along with and extra shower. This leads out to the one stall attached garage.
